Analysis

Angola recorded 72 m3 for china — veneer sheets — import quantity in 2018.

The figure is down 41.5% on the previous year and unchanged over ten years.

Over the whole period, china — veneer sheets — import quantity in Angola peaked at 206 m3 in 2009 and was at its lowest, 1 m3, in 2002.

Angola ranks 65th of 126 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
